Google sign in cross platform |
Google sign in cross platform |
28.01.2019, 16:54:01
Post
#1
|
|
Grupa: Zarejestrowani Postów: 2 291 Pomógł: 156 Dołączył: 23.09.2007 Skąd: ITALY-MILAN Ostrzeżenie: (10%) |
Siemanko,
Mam aplikacje php w symfony w ktorej mam autentykacje za pomoca jwt + HWIOAuthBundle do integracji s google sign in i wszystko hula. Mam tez aplikacje mobilna ktora bedzie odpytywala api z aplikacji w symfony wiec musze dodac jwt do header'a. Wiec uzywam natywny plugin do autentykacji google w aplikacji mobilnej i dostaje idToken & accessToken uzytkownika teraz chcialbym ten idToken zweryfikowac po stronie api za pomoca https://github.com/googleapis/google-api-php-client i jesli idToken jest wporzadku to chcialbym wygenerowac moj jwt na potrzeby pozniejszej komunikacji z api ze strony mojej aplikacji mobilnej
Problem mam w tym ze verifyIdToken zwraca mi zawsze false. Oczywiscie aplikacja mobilna do autentykacji uzywa inna pare client_id / client_secret niz moje api ktore ma swoje klucze. Sorry ale nie potrafie tego lepiej wytlumaczyc ogolnie oparlem sie na tych dokumentach https://developers.google.com/identity/sign...eb/backend-auth https://developers.google.com/identity/sign...latform-sign-in Chcialbym dodac ze wszystkie klucze ktore uzywam po stronie api/aplikacji mobilnej mam zarejestrowana pod ta sama aplikacja w google console. Wiec albo cos zle zrozumialem albo cos przeocylem. Z gory dzieki za pomoc. P.S pytam tez o tem same scope po stronie aplikacji mobilnej jak i api gdy weryfikuje token Ten post edytował marcio 28.01.2019, 16:54:51 -------------------- Zainteresowania: XML | PHP | MY(SQL)| C# for .NET | PYTHON
http://code.google.com/p/form-builider/ Moj blog |
|
|
Wersja Lo-Fi | Aktualny czas: 23.04.2024 - 12:36 |